Definitions
A unit of luminance equal to tfrac 1 10⁷π candela per square metre.

Examples
“In the experiments, the brightness in brils was measured as a function of luminance for various adaptation levels of the eye.”
“Here, Q is brightness (or perceived luminance), measured in brils.”
“Tumblin's model aims to match a perceived quality known as brightness, measured in brils, so that the real world brightness and display brightness can be equated.”
“many of the old units-such as the nox, phot, glim, skot, and scot (identical), as well as the bril and brill (different)—are so antiquated as to be of interest only to the historian.”
